Mike Wallis was drawn to Arizona from Central Texas in 1986 for a summer job working on an Arabian horse farm. He fell in love with big sky, crisp smells after a dessert monsoon and the great sunsets of the high dessert broken by the
purple mountains. His occupational pursuits reflect his love of the outdoors.

He has worked in forestry, wildlife conservation, wild land fire suppression,
environmental remediation and guiding others in their personal outings. He has never enjoyed "riding a desk".

When he is "at work", you might find him wading through a remote trout stream,
traversing and ancient petroglyph covered ledge, hiking along a wild game trail or laying under a moonless night counting shooting stars.

His work and play often bring him the opportunity to collect different species of snake which he enjoys making into custom one of kind belts. He has perfected his craft over the last few years to earn him a reputation as a world class artisan. As Mike once said, "No two snakes are alike...so there will never be two belts just alike".
